Axel Viard has a diverse work experience in product management and business analysis. Axel started their career at Accenture France as a Business Analyst, working with Schneider Electric. Axel then co-founded Take A Bref, where they managed a team of developers and focused on user research, product marketing, and delivery. Axel later joined CGI Business Consulting as a Product Owner, leading projects for Intermarché and Nissan. Their responsibilities included supervising development teams, implementing chatbot and web-to-store platforms, and driving acquisition and analytics efforts. After that, they worked as a Business Analyst at Valtech, where they played a crucial role in revamping the e-commerce website for Louis Vuitton. Currently, Axel is working at Califrais as a First Product Manager.
